Synopsis
In the fae world, every bargain has a cost—and for siren Callypso Lillis and the enigmatic Night King, love may be the most dangerous deal of all. Still bearing the scars of the Mad King's cruelty, Callie is determined to reclaim her power and uncover the truth behind the Thief of Souls, a threat that haunts the fae realm. By her side is Desmond Flynn, whose devotion is as fierce as his magic, but in the dazzling courts of the fae, nothing is as it seems, and trust is a dangerous game. A Strange Hymn draws readers into a lush, perilous world of dark bargains, wild magic, and slow-burn romance, where every secret could mean betrayal. A Strange Hymn: Fae Romance, Dark Bargains, Forbidden Magic: content & age rating
Intended for adult readers (18+).
This adult fantasy romance contains explicit sexual content, moderate on-page violence including references to torture and cruelty, and mature themes of trauma recovery. The series features dark bargains, betrayal, and morally complex fae politics with steamy romance scenes.
What to know going in
This book has moderate violence, steamy sexual content, and moderate language. Content notes include torture, captivity, and violence (see the full list above).
